The Chinese Basketball Association ( CBA ; Chinese  中国 男子 篮球 职业 联赛 , Pinyin Zhōngguó Nánzǐ Lánqiú Zhíyè Liánsài ) is the highest professional basketball league in China , founded in 1995. In addition to the CBA, there is also a league for women, the WCBA. The CBA is not to be confused with the National Basketball League (formerly the Chinese Basketball League), which is only a minor league of the CBA.

Some CBA players, such as Yao Ming , Wang Zhizhi , Yi Jianlian , Sun Yue and Mengke Bateer , then made their way into the North American professional league National Basketball Association (NBA).

For some years now, former, mostly veteran NBA professionals have also played in the CBA. The best known are Stephon Marbury , Carlos Boozer , Steve Francis , Gilbert Arenas , Tracy McGrady , Al Harrington , Metta World Peace , Kenyon Martin , Michael Beasley , Aaron Brooks , Andray Blatche , Bonzi Wells and JR Smith . For the CBA there is a limit of foreign players for each team.

The league began playing in 1995 and should therefore not be confused with the "Chinese Basketball Association" of the same name, which was founded in 1956, but whose game operations were discontinued in 1974. Basketball in the People's Republic of China is regulated by the Chinese Basketball Management Center (国家 体育 总局 篮球 管理 中心 or 体 总 篮球 管理 中心 or 篮管中心), or CBMC for short.

CBA finals

year champion Result finalist -
1995-96 Bayi Rockets 3 - 0 Guangdong Southern Tigers For 10 years the finals were played as a “best of five” series.
1996-97 Bayi Rockets 3 - 0 Liaoning Hunters
1997-98 Bayi Rockets 3 - 0 Liaoning Hunters
1998-99 Bayi Rockets 3 - 0 Liaoning Hunters
1999-00 Bayi Rockets 3 - 0 Shanghai Sharks
2000-01 Bayi Rockets 3 - 1 Shanghai Sharks
2001-02 Shanghai Sharks 3 - 1 Bayi Rockets
2002-03 Bayi Rockets 3 - 1 Guangdong Southern Tigers
2003-04 Guangdong Southern Tigers 3 - 1 Bayi Rockets
2004-05 Guangdong Southern Tigers 3 - 2 Jiangsu Dragons
2005-06 Guangdong Southern Tigers 4 - 1 Bayi Rockets Since the 2005-06 season "Best of Seven" has been played
2006-07 Bayi Rockets 4 - 1 Guangdong Southern Tigers
2007-08 Guangdong Southern Tigers 4 - 1 Liaoning Hunters
2008-09 Guangdong Southern Tigers 4 - 1 Xinjiang Flying Tigers
2009-10 Guangdong Southern Tigers 4 - 1 Xinjiang Flying Tigers
2010-11 Guangdong Southern Tigers 4 - 2 Xinjiang Flying Tigers
2011-12 Beijing Ducks 4 - 1 Guangdong Southern Tigers
2012–13 Guangdong Southern Tigers 4 - 0 Shandong Lions
2013-14 Beijing Ducks 4 - 2 Xinjiang Flying Tigers
2014–15 Beijing Ducks 4 - 2 Liaoning Flying Leopards
2015–16 Sichuan Blue Whales 4 - 1 Liaoning Flying Leopards
2016–17 Xinjiang Flying Tigers 4 - 0 Guangdong Southern Tigers
2017-18 Liaoning Flying Leopards 4 - 0 Zhejiang Guangsha Lions
